Police are investigating a shooting that left two dead and two injured in Pittsburgh's Lincoln-Lemington-Belmar neighborhood late Monday night.
Authorities were called to Everton Street by the Homewood North Apartments around 11:15 p.m.

The Medical Examiner's Officer identified the two victims as Allen Bailey, 22, of Verona, and Richard Harris Jr., 22, of Pittsburgh.

Two of the victims were found dead in the stairwell of one of the buildings.
Two others, a man, who was shot, and a woman, injured by shrapnel, were taken to the hospital.
One woman told Channel 11 she now wants to take her two children and move.
Anyone with information about the shooting is asked to call Pittsburgh police.
